I would suggest to install the amp on a different mount than putting it on the subwoofer box. You can use slim depth subwoofers with minimal sealed volume enclosures to save space. I have used before a 10” subwoofer with just 1 cubic feet (internal) of sealed enclosure and it offered decent low frequency sounds that matched my audio system.
If opting for an amp, I would suggest a 5-channel amp as the 5th channel is usually a dedicated mono output for a subwoofer. You can even use it to run a 2-way full active setup. There are those Class D amps that are small enough that could fit under the seats.

Physical dimensions of the amp depends sa design and rating ng manufacturer po. But in general, class D amps are smaller if compared sa class AB. Around mga ilang watts na sub po ba plan nyo ilagay? Stetsom and kicker have some 600wrms at 2ohms with around 7"x8" Or the pioneer GM seires mga 10" if di ka naman ma selan sa THD. But if you want lower distortion then medyo pricey ang mga yan like zapco, helix or genesis, etc.
Any amps naman can be installed on the sidewall and your sub enclosure would have either a spring or threaded type terminals so you can disconnect the box anytime.
